A high-voltage transmission line with a resistance of 0.325 /km carries a current of 1.30 kA. The line is at a potential of 750 kV at the power station and carries the current to a city located 149 km from the power station. What is the power loss due to resistance in the line?

 

What fraction of the transmitted power does this loss represent?
